Output 3d995a90a2d1436929ebd6d8e72c508e74050a404c5b6ad76e8c27c95238e951:2

value
53023297354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b481bed4d38ea6532c028416b6130f5a37889e2 OP_EQUAL
address
MBr1fuWzGftj93vVP5Hqr8SLefoxir95sg
transaction
3d995a90a2d1436929ebd6d8e72c508e74050a404c5b6ad76e8c27c95238e951
spent
true